Step-by-Step Solution

To convert 42 bits to petabytes, we divide by 8e+15 because one petabyte equals exactly 8e+15 bits.

1 petabyte = 8e+15 bits

Since there are 8e+15 bits in every petabyte, we divide our value by this factor:

42 ÷ 8e+15 = 5.25e-15 petabytes

So 42 bits = 5.25e-15 petabytes.

Quick check: 5.25e-15 × 8e+15 = 42 bits
